On Wed, Feb 13, 2013 at 8:22 PM, Maciej Fijalkowski <fijall at gmail.com> wrote:
I think it's well documented you should not rely on stuff like that being run at the exit of the interpreter.
Actually right now, at the exit of the interpreter, we just leave the program without caring about running any del. This might mean that in a short-running script no del is ever run. I'd add this question to your original list: is it good enough, or should we try harder to run destructors at the exit?
